Hi! Thanks so much for setting up this board; I’ve dragged my feet in giving this game SRC attention for years now.

I just wanted to make sure that the timer is supposed to end on the moment the final opponent turns into an angel, like the rules say. This ends up being the case for the final time of your 1st Place run, but your Any% run is marked 3 seconds longer than the final angel. I think the final angel is a good end mark; it is clear and concise, and would work well across the full game categories AND the ILs. Even if the "glitch' happens where matches end early (while the final enemy is still reeling), I think the winning team celebration animation (the moment the music ends and the screen starts scrolling to the left) is still the most satisfying place to end the timing.

Another question - you specify that runs must be done on default Defense, Offense, Damage, Mobility, and Super Throw settings. Does that count for Difficulty as well? I've been doing all of my runs on default Difficulty so far.
